
God against slavery
by George Barrell Cheever
On This Page
Description
"The series of discourses began with an examination of the dreadful in?uence and consequences of unrighteous law, as illustrated in the history of the Hebrews, under the light of the prophets. N ow, in consenting to throw several of them into a volume, I have taken the liberty of breaking them up into twenty chapters, both for the sake of introducing some details into the argument, which could not be condensed in speaking within compass of the time given to a sermon, and also to relieve and show more sustain the attention of the reader, and give greater prominence to the principles developed in the discussion."-- show lessTags
